This edition presents Virgil’s Aeneid in the original Latin, under the title Aeneidos. Written between 29 and 19 BC, the epic follows the Trojan hero Aeneas from the fall of Troy to the founding of Rome, in twelve books of hexameter verse that became the central text of Roman education and culture for over a millennium.

Note: this EPUB is in Latin. Readers seeking an English translation will find separate editions elsewhere in this collection. The text is cleanly formatted with book and line divisions preserved throughout.
